68protouring454
09-02-2007, 04:47 PM
sure do, clears by say 1/2 when fully lowered not as if he could and or would drive it that low, mufflers isolated and tails hard mounted, got 1 to 1.5 inches off bags and the closest is the pipe to the outlet on the carb version of ricks gas tank, i got exhaust wrap just to make sure. you take stock style tailpipes, cut the vertical so you can clock the over the axle portion to go straight back towards fuel tank, then make a 90 towards outside of car, then another 90 to rear tail panel, basically almost identical to the ones i made to clear the quadralink, of course this works with stock style tubs and non notched frame, his axle is about resting on the frame when fully lowered and the tailpipes are like 1/4 off upper air bar brackets.
these pipes work with stock width fuel tank, you would need narrowed tank but same design would work for mini tub, you just would not go towards outside of car as far

68protouring454
09-03-2007, 05:38 AM
Cool, we would enjoy some pictures. And maybe a parts list?
pics later
parts
2- spin tech 3 inch tailpipes,however only order up over the axle to where it crests the axle and starts coming back down.
4-3 inch mandrel bent 90's
2- ft of straight 3 inch
what ever tips you want

Steve Chryssos
09-11-2007, 04:01 AM
Well, Vin's Air Ride Camaro is ready for Run Thru The Hills 3. It is by no means complete. We still need to do a rollcage, interior and miscellaneous upgrades. But in eight months, we have completed the following:
-Air Ride Street Challenge Suspension
-American Touring Specialties Spindles and Steering Box
-Wilwood 13"/12" brakes
-Forgeline 18" Wheels
-B.F. Goodrich T/A KD tires 245/285
-496 Big Block Chevy estimated 650HP
-Hughes 4L80E transmission
-Twist Machine MuscleDrive 3000 stall torque converter
-Twist Machine Shrifter Paddle Shifter
-Powertrain Control Solutions trans controller
-Moser 12 bolt 3.73 posi rear narrowed 1"
-Rick's SS gas tank
-SpinTech 3" oval exhaust
-Subaru WRX Blue Pearl Paint with Sideways stripe by Jake's Rod Shop
-Sparco Seats and Steering Wheel
-Auto Meter Cobalt Series Gauges
-Optima Battery

awr68
11-19-2007, 06:20 PM
I agree more rubber would look great and a deeper dish looks best IMHO, but a 345 is not going to fit your car unless Jake has gottin rid of the fender lip already. A 335 is a pretty tight fit on a 67-68 camaro, you really need the extra .75" the 69 fender well has. Also, if you have a 245 on the front you have to be concerned with going too wide from a handeling standpoint...go too wide on the rear and the car will push! And I know you like to hit the tracks!! :thumbsup:

ProdigyCustoms
11-21-2007, 08:06 AM
OK Vinnie, Here is the deal. I thought you already had 3" outer lips, and you do. The widest 18" outer rim shell is a 5", so you will have to run a 5" outer (exteend the outer 2") and change your 6" inner to a 7" inner (adding 1" to the inner making the overall wheel width 12") Which means IN THEROY, the rear needs to be narrowed 2" per side. I will talk to Jake about it before you get started. But I suggest you send the wheels to Foregeline, get them done. I have inner and outer shells reserved for you, it will take about 7 to 10 days total turn around from the time you ship them. Then get the tires / wheels mocked in the wheels wells and measure between the wheel hubs for the exact rear width.
